区块链链端的详细解析:基础概念、应用、挑战

    随着区块链技术的日渐成熟,其相关概念和应用正在不断拓展。其中,“链端”作为一个关键术语,它的含义和应用场景值得深入探讨。本文将对区块链链端进行全面的解读,帮助读者更好地理解这一概念背后的技术逻辑和应用价值。同时,我们也将解答一些与链端相关的常见问题。

    一、什么是区块链链端

    在探讨链端之前,我们首先需要了解什么是区块链。区块链是一种分布式账本技术,它通过链式结构将数据以区块的形式进行存储,并通过密码学确保数据的安全和不可篡改。链端可以理解为在区块链网络中,数据交换和交易确认的发生点或节点。

    在区块链技术中,每个数据块不仅包含交易信息,还包括一个指向前一个数据块的哈希值,这样形成一个不可分割的链条。链端的作用主要体现在以下几个方面:

    1. **数据交互的起点与终点**:在区块链交易中,链端是参与者发起交易或接收信息的节点。它是用户与区块链网络之间的桥梁。 2. **交易确认的关键节点**:每当用户发起交易时,链端会将交易信息提交到区块链网络进行确认。这一过程中,链端承担着验证和广播交易的责任。 3. **网络中的角色**:在一个去中心化的区块链网络中,链端可以是矿工、节点或其他参与者。它们各自将通过相应的算法来维护网络的运行和交易的安全。

    二、区块链链端的应用场景

    区块链链端的应用场景十分广泛,以下是几个典型的应用例子:

    1. **金融行业**:在金融行业中,区块链技术正在逐步取代传统交易模式,链端在这一过程中扮演着至关重要的角色。例如,用户通过自己在链端的数字钱包发起数字货币交易,链端负责将交易信息发送到区块链网络。 2. **供应链管理**:在供应链管理中,链端可以用于追踪商品的来源和流动情况。各个环节的参与者(如供应商、生产商、分销商等)都可以通过链端上传相关数据,从而实现对商品来源的透明与可追溯。 3. **智能合约**:智能合约是一种自动执行合约协议,链端在此过程中负责发起合约执行的交易。当满足特定条件时,链端会生成执行请求,并将其提交到区块链网络进行处理。 4. **身份认证**:区块链技术在身份认证中的应用也越来越广泛。链端可以存储用户的身份信息,并在用户需要验证身份时提供相应的证明,从而避免身份盗用的风险。

    三、区块链链端的优势

    链端的存在为区块链技术带来了许多优势,包括:

    1. **去中心化**:通过链端,用户可以直接与区块链网络进行互动,避免了对中心化机构的依赖,从而提高了数据的安全性和透明性。 2. **提高效率**:链端的存在使得交易信息能够快速提交和确认,减少了中间环节,提高了交易的效率。 3. **降低成本**:由于链端可以直接与区块链网络进行交互,减少了对中间商的依赖,从而降低了交易成本。

    四、区块链链端面临的挑战

    尽管链端为区块链技术带来了诸多优势,但也面临着一些挑战:

    1. **技术复杂性**:对于普通用户而言,如何安全、有效地使用链端仍然是一个挑战。用户需要掌握一定的技术知识,以理解如何与区块链进行交互。 2. **安全性问题**:虽然区块链本身具有较强的安全性,但链端作为与用户直接交互的节点,如果不安全,可能会导致用户的信息泄露或资产损失。 3. **法规与合规性**:不同国家和地区对区块链的监管政策差异较大,这给链端的应用带来了合规性问题。企业和用户需要时刻关注相关法规的变化。

    五、区块链链端的未来发展

    随着区块链技术的不断发展,链端的未来也充满了潜力:

    1. **与AI结合**:未来,链端可能会与人工智能技术相结合,实现更高级的数据分析和智能合约执行。 2. **跨链技术的发展**:随着跨链技术的逐渐成熟,不同区块链之间的链端可以实现信息的互联互通,从而拓宽应用场景。 3. **用户友好的界面**:为了让更多用户能够熟练掌握区块链技术,链端的用户界面将变得更加友好和易于操作,从而降低用户学习的门槛。

    常见问题部分

    链端与区块链其他部分的区别是什么?

    链端的概念涉及到区块链的多个层面,与区块链的其他部分有着明显的区别。区块链的核心是其分布式账本,这一账本由一系列的区块组成,而每个区块内则存储着交易信息和元数据。链端则是指用户与区块链之间的交互点,是网络中的节点或参与者。

    其主要区别在于,链端是用户参与交易、发送信息的入口,而区块链的核心结构则是数据存储和验证的方法。链端可能涉及多个参与者,包括用户、矿工和其他节点,而区块链本身是对这些交互中发生的事务进行记录和管理的一种技术实现。因此,链端常常被视为连接用户与技术之间的重要桥梁。

    如何确保链端的安全性?

    链端的安全性至关重要,因为它直接关系到用户的数据和资产安全。为了确保链端的安全性,可以采取以下措施:

    1. **加密技术**:链端应使用高强度的加密算法,确保数据在传输和存储过程中的安全,防止被恶意攻击者窃取。 2. **验证机制**:在链端的操作中,引入多重身份验证(如双重认证)可以有效降低被黑客攻击的几率。 3. **安全审计**:定期对链端进行安全审计和渗透测试,及时发现和修复潜在的安全漏洞,确保系统的整体安全性。 4. **用户教育**:提高用户对安全保障的认识,帮助他们了解如何安全地使用链端,避免因操作失误而造成的损失。

    通过以上措施,可以有效提高链端的安全性,保护用户的权益。

    区块链链端如何交易速度?

    交易速度是区块链应用的关键性能指标之一,而链端在其中起着重要的角色。为了交易速度,可以考虑以下方法:

    1. **扩展网络节点**:增加链端参与的节点数量,可以提高交易的处理能力和并发性,从而提高交易的速度。 2. **采用高效的共识算法**:选择适合的共识机制(如PoS、DPoS,或BFT等)可以在保证安全性的前提下提高交易的确认速度。 3. **链上**:通过减少每个区块存储的数据量,或增加区块的大小和频率,可以提高链端在交易提交时的响应速度。 4. **分层架构**:采用Layer 2解决方案,如闪电网络或状态通道,可以在主链之外实现快速的交易,从而提升总体的交易速度。

    通过这些方案的实施,可以显著提升链端的交易效率,使区块链技术更加适用于高频交易场景。

    链端在智能合约中的作用是什么?

    智能合约是部署在区块链上的自执行合约,链端在整个过程中扮演着承上启下的角色。链端的主要作用包括:

    1. **交易发起**:当用户需要执行智能合约时,链端作为接入点,会将执行请求提交给区块链网络。 2. **数据验证**:在智能合约执行的过程中,链端会对合约的前置条件进行验证,确保所有条件都已满足,以确保合约正常执行。 3. **结果反馈**:执合约执行完成后,链端会将结果返回给用户,确保他们能够及时获取合约执行的状态与结果。 4. **跨链合约的支持**:如果智能合约涉及多个链端,链端还需要确保信息的传递及状态的一致性。

    因此,链端在智能合约中不仅是数据交互的节点,还是整个合约执行流程中不可或缺的部分。

    如何选择适合的链端技术?

    选择合适的链端技术是区块链应用成功的关键因素之一。以下是一些选型的考虑因素:

    1. **业务需求**:首先,必须明确自身的业务需求,确定适合的链端技术,并确保其能够满足业务的处理能力、速度和安全需求。 2. **社区和生态系统**:选择一个活跃的区块链生态系统,确保选择的链端技术有丰富的开发者支持和社区资源,可以帮助及时解决问题。 3. **兼容性**:考虑选择的链端技术与现有系统之间的兼容性,确保能顺利集成到现有的业务流程中。 4. **可扩展性**:在选择链端技术时,需要考虑未来业务的发展,确保所选解决方案具备良好的可扩展性,以适应未来的需求变化。 5. **安全性和稳定性**:选择技术时还应重点评估其安全性、稳定性和审计标准,以确保能够为用户提供一个安全可靠的交易环境。

    通过综合评估这些因素,可以帮助企业和开发者在区块链技术中选择最适合的链端解决方案,为业务带来更大的价值。

    总之,区块链链端作为用户与区块链之间的重要交互点,其意义深远而复杂,涉及到技术、应用及安全等多个方面。希望本文能为您在这一领域的探讨和应用提供有价值的参考。

                          author

                          Appnox App

                          content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                        related post

                                                  leave a reply